11Overview2233Gachapon machines are randomized prize dispensers located at the Chrono Arcade in Starsand Island. Each pull costs 20 Tokens and dispenses a capsule containing a random reward. The machines are the only source for certain exclusive blueprints and crafting recipes that cannot be obtained from shops, profession quests, or treasure chests.445+56Location6778The Gachapon machines are inside Chrono Arcade, the business run by Loren, located slightly northeast of the central Starsand Town area. When you enter the building, you will find two Gacha machines sitting on the counter next to the cash register. Loren can usually be found inside playing arcade games and refilling the machines.89910Token System10111112Gachapon machines run on Tokens, a separate currency from Coins. You can acquire Tokens in two ways:12131314SourceAmountCostDaily LimitFree daily claim20 TokensFree20 per dayPurchase from register1 Token per purchase10 Coins per Token80 per day1415To collect your daily free Tokens, interact with the cash register on the counter next to the machines. You can claim 20 free Tokens each day. Beyond that, you can buy additional Tokens from the same register at a rate of 10 Coins per Token, up to a daily cap of 80 purchased Tokens.15161617This means your maximum daily Token budget is 100 (20 free + 80 purchased). Since each Gachapon pull costs 20 Tokens, you can make up to 5 pulls per day at maximum spending. The 80 purchased Tokens cost a total of 800 Coins.17181819How to Use the Machines19202021Enter Chrono Arcade and walk to the counter.Interact with the cash register to claim your 20 free daily Tokens. Optionally purchase additional Tokens.Interact with one of the two Gacha machines on the counter.Select a Gachapon capsule and spend 20 Tokens to open it.The capsule opens immediately and the reward is added to your inventory.21222223Capsule Color Variants23242425Each Gachapon capsule comes in one of five color variants. Despite their visual differences, extensive community testing has found no correlation between capsule color and contents. All five colors draw from the same loot pool, and the color is purely cosmetic.25262627Capsule ColorLoot DifferenceGolden GachaponNo difference; same loot poolPurple GachaponNo difference; same loot poolBlue GachaponNo difference; same loot poolGreen GachaponNo difference; same loot poolWhite GachaponNo difference; same loot pool2728Rewards and Drops28292930Gachapon machines dispense a wide variety of random rewards. The loot pool includes common resources, ores, and exclusive items that can only be obtained through gacha pulls.30313132Reward Categories32333334CategoryExamplesExclusivityOres and mineralsTin, Copper, IronAlso obtainable through miningBasic resourcesStone, Fiber, SoftwoodAlso obtainable through gatheringCrafting recipesWok Spatula and othersGacha-exclusiveFurniture blueprintsExclusive decoration itemsGacha-exclusiveClothing itemsExclusive wardrobe piecesGacha-exclusiveGame skinsCosmetic skins for arcade gamesGacha-exclusive3435The Wok Spatula recipe is one of the most notable gacha-exclusive drops. It is a cooking tool recipe that cannot be purchased from Zerine's General Store or unlocked through profession progression. It can only be obtained by pulling it from a Gachapon machine.35363637Strategy and Tips37383839Early Game39404041During the first few in-game weeks, your Coins are better spent on seeds, tools, and animal purchases. Stick to claiming your 20 free daily Tokens for one free pull per day. Even if you do not plan to pull immediately, claim your free Tokens anyway since they accumulate over time.41424243Mid to Late Game43444445Once your farm income is steady and you have upgraded your essential equipment, start buying the full 80 additional Tokens each day for 800 Coins. At five pulls per day, you will cycle through the loot pool much faster and collect exclusive blueprints and recipes.45464647General Tips47484849Claim free Tokens daily. Even on days you do not plan to pull, the free 20 Tokens cost nothing and add up over time.Do not chase specific items early. All drops are random, so patience is key. Players report needing weeks of daily pulls to collect all exclusive items.Capsule color does not matter. Pick whichever capsule you want; the color is cosmetic only.Duplicate resources are still useful. Even if you pull common resources like Stone or Copper, they save you gathering time.Pair with arcade games.
